django银行前端
时间: 2024-07-07 12:00:24 浏览: 146
Django是一个流行的Python web框架,它非常适合构建复杂的web应用程序,包括银行前端系统。在开发银行前端时,Django提供了许多内置功能和扩展,用于构建用户界面、管理数据、处理用户认证和权限等。
前端设计通常会包含以下几个关键组件:
1. 用户界面(UI):使用HTML、CSS和JavaScript构建,可能采用Bootstrap或自定义样式,展示账户余额、交易历史、转账请求等功能,并注重用户体验和安全性。
2. 表单验证:Django的表单处理模块(forms)帮助处理用户的输入,确保数据的有效性和安全性。
3. 银行接口集成:前端可能通过API与后端的Django应用通信,获取实时的银行数据,如账户信息、交易状态等。
4. 安全性:包括HTTPS连接、密码哈希和安全传输敏感信息,遵循金融行业的安全标准如PCI DSS。
5. 密码找回和登录保护:Django的内置认证系统可实现用户身份验证和密码找回流程。
6. UI组件:例如下拉菜单、卡片式布局、进度条等,用于显示不同类型的银行操作。
阅读全文